Non sale products
6442 products
6442 products
New
New
New
New
New
New
New
New
New
New
New
New
New
Free Lenses
New
New
New
New
New
Free Lenses
New
New
Free Lenses
Sale
New
Free Lenses
New
Sale
Sale
Sale
New
New